CHICAGO (Commodity Online): Soy product futures finished higher, rising in step with advances in soybeans.
The combination of a weaker US dollar, fresh Chinese demand for soybeans and lingering uncertainty about South American crop damage, buoyed soymeal and soyoil futures, analysts say.
CBOT March soymeal ended up $3.00 at $322.30/short ton, and March soyoil finished up 0.31c to 51.18 cents/pound.
